MySQL 与 Node.js的区别

MySQL 与 Node.js的区别

MySQL 介绍

MySQL 是一个免费开源的关系型数据库管理系统,广泛应用于 Web 应用程序开发。MySQL 的优点包括速度快、稳定性高、安全性好等。现在许多网站和应用程序都使用 MySQL 存储和处理数据。

阅读更多:MySQL 教程

Node.js 介绍

Node.js 是一种基于 Chrome V8 引擎的 JavaScript 运行环境,用于服务器端 JavaScript 编程。 Node.js 具有高效、可扩展、非阻塞 I/O 操作等特性,使得开发人员能够轻松构建高性能、可靠、实时的 Web 应用程序。

MySQL 与 Node.js

MySQL 与 Node.js 可以无缝地集成,使得开发人员能够使用 Node.js 操作 MySQL 数据库。使用 Node.js 操作 MySQL 首先需要安装 mysql 模块,安装方式如下:

npm install mysql

安装完成后,就可以使用 mysql 模块连接 MySQL 数据库,并进行 CRUD 操作了。

下面是一个连接 MySQL 数据库并查询数据的示例:

var mysql = require('mysql');

var connection = mysql.createConnection({
  host     : 'localhost',
  user     : 'root',
  password : 'root',
  database : 'test'
});

connection.connect();

connection.query('SELECT * FROM users', function (error, results, fields) {
  if (error) throw error;
  console.log('The solution is: ', results);
});

connection.end();

总结

MySQL 与 Node.js 的结合可以使得开发人员能够更加高效、灵活地操作数据库,提高了 Web 应用程序的开发效率。MySQL 适用于存储和处理大量数据,而 Node.js 可以处理大量并发请求,并实现实时应用程序。因此,MySQL 与 Node.js 的结合是构建高性能、可靠的 Web 应用程序的理想选择。

Python教程

Java教程

Web教程

数据库教程

图形图像教程

大数据教程

开发工具教程

计算机教程